FRAME
- Frame material: 4130 chromoly
steel
- Swing arm: Formed Aluminum
- Oil capacity: oil-in-frame backbone
tank holds 3.5 qts of oil
- Wheelbase: 56.5"
- Rake: 24.5 degrees
- Trail: 4 "
- Front suspension: 43mm Ohlins RSU - Adjustable preload, compression, and rebound damping.
- Rear suspension: Ohlins reservoir-style twin shocks - Adjstable ride height, preload, compression, and rebound damping.
- Front wheel: 3.50 X 17" BST Carbon Fiber
- Rear wheel: 5.50 X 17" BST Carbon Fiber
- Front tire: 120/70 X 17" Michelin Pilot Power
- Rear tire: 180/55 X 17" Michelin Pilot Power
- Front wheel travel: 5.5"
- Rear wheel travel: 4.0"
BRAKES & HYDRAULICS
- Front rotors: Brembo 320mm semi-floating
hi carbon stainless steel
- Rear rotors: Brembo 220mm rear
rotor
- Front calipers: Brembo 4 piston "Gold
Line"
- Rear calipers: Brembo 2 piston "Gold Line"
POWER ASSEMBLY
- Engine type: Parallel twin with
push-rod valve actuation, dry sump
- Displacement: 961 cc
- Cooling system: Air
- Valve Actuation: Push rod, hydraulic lifter, two valves per cylinder
- Bore x stroke: 88 mm X 79 mm
- Compression ratio: 10.1:1
- Horsepower: 80 rear wheel @ 6500RPM
- Torque: 65 foot pounds @ 5200RPM
- Exhaust:1 3/4" header system
with merged collector and twin mufflers with catalytic
converters.
- Ignition: Crank fired electronic
- Carburetors: Twin 39mm Keihin FCR
TRANSMISSION
- Gearbox: 5 speed
- Final drive: 520 "O" ring
chain
- Clutch: Cush drive clutch
- Primary drive: Direct gear drive
ELECTRONICS & CONTROLS
- Charging system: 300 watt hi-output
charging system
- Instrumentation: Norton electronic
analog speedo and tachometer w/dual trip meters
MISCELLANEOUS
- Fuel tank capacity: 4.5 gallons
- Dry weight: 415lbs
- Seat height: 32"
- Oil capacity in frame: 3.5 quarts
- Gear case oil: 1.5 quarts
- Warranty: 2 year unlimited mileage
- Available colors: Black
